Understanding the Role of Financial Advisors


Financial advisors serve as trusted partners for businesses, providing guidance on a range of financial matters. Their expertise can help organizations make informed decisions that align with their goals. Here are some key roles that financial advisors play:


  • Strategic Planning: Advisors assist in developing long-term financial strategies that align with the company's vision and objectives.

  • Risk Management: They help identify potential risks and develop strategies to mitigate them, ensuring the business remains resilient.

  • Investment Guidance: Financial advisors provide insights into investment opportunities that can enhance the company's financial position.

  • Tax Planning: They offer strategies to minimize tax liabilities and ensure compliance with regulations.


The Importance of Industry-Specific Expertise


While general financial advice can be beneficial, industry-specific expertise is crucial for addressing the unique challenges faced by different sectors. Here’s how specialized financial advisory can impact various industries:


Technology Sector


In the fast-paced technology industry, companies often deal with rapid changes and high competition. Financial advisors with experience in tech can help businesses:


  • Navigate funding options, including venture capital and private equity.

  • Manage cash flow effectively, especially during product development cycles.

  • Understand the implications of intellectual property on financial planning.


Manufacturing Sector


Manufacturers face challenges such as fluctuating material costs and supply chain disruptions. Financial advisors can assist by:


  • Implementing cost-control measures to enhance profitability.

  • Advising on capital investments for equipment and technology upgrades.

  • Developing strategies for inventory management to optimize cash flow.


Healthcare Sector


The healthcare industry is heavily regulated and requires careful financial planning. Advisors can provide support by:


  • Navigating reimbursement models and understanding their financial implications.

  • Assisting with compliance and regulatory requirements to avoid penalties.

  • Developing financial strategies for expansion, such as opening new facilities or acquiring practices.


Retail Sector


Retail businesses must adapt to changing consumer behaviors and market trends. Financial advisors can help by:


  • Analyzing sales data to identify profitable product lines and optimize pricing strategies.

  • Advising on e-commerce investments and digital transformation.

  • Developing strategies for managing seasonal fluctuations in cash flow.

Choosing the Right Financial Advisor


Selecting the right financial advisor is crucial for maximizing the benefits of their expertise. Here are some factors to consider:


  • Experience: Look for advisors with a proven track record in your industry.

  • Credentials: Ensure they have relevant certifications and qualifications.

  • Communication: Choose an advisor who communicates clearly and understands your business goals.

  • Fee Structure: Understand their fee structure and ensure it aligns with your budget.
